SEC Filing Summary: Northwest Pipe Company (8-K)
Business Context and Reporting Period
This Current Report (Form 8-K) was filed by Northwest Pipe Company on April 13, 2004, covering events reported as of April 12, 2004. The filing primarily serves to disseminate a press release regarding the company's financial performance for the quarter ended March 31, 2004.

Material Changes
The material change reported is the company's announcement that its first-quarter 2004 earnings will surpass market consensus estimates. No quantitative comparison to the prior comparable period is provided in this text.
